2/3 Bunowen St, Ferny Grove is a 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om Townhouse with 1 parking spaces and was built in 1990. The property has a land size of 91m2 and floor size of 70m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in January 2024.

The size of Ferny Grove is approximately 3.8 square kilometres. There are 22 parks, covering nearly 17.3% of the total area. The population of Ferny Grove in 2016 was 5725 people. By 2021 the population was 5871 showing a population growth of 2.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Ferny Grove is 40-49 years. Households in Ferny Grove are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Ferny Grove work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 75.90% of the homes in Ferny Grove were owner-occupied compared with 76.50% in 2016.
